Costa Cruises launches Jewels of the Emirates Itinerary

Costa Cruises, one of Europe’s leading cruise companies, has launched its popular Jewels of the Emirates itinerary for December 2008 through to April 2009, unveiling the exotic Eastern mystique of these lands, and taking advantage of the Middle East’s ideal weather for an extended summer holiday.

Costa Cruises is offering 7-night itineraries, in which guests can explore the lands of ancient kingdoms and unimagined treasures brought alive by old anecdotes and stories as told in the fabled One Thousand and One Nights.

Embarking from, and returning to, Dubai, the recently renovated Costa Victoria, and the elegant Costa Classica, will cruise the Persian Gulf, stopping in the fascinating ports of Muscat in Oman, Fujayrah and Abu Dhabi in the United Arab Emirates, and Bahrain.

With two days docked in Dubai before the ship embarks and another two before the cruise concludes, guests are allowed four full days to explore this intriguing city by day and sleep aboard their ship by night, alleviating the hassles of checking in and out of a hotel, transferring luggage and other transport logistics.

Further extending Costa’s courtesy to families with children, those kids under 18 years old travelling with two adults can board the ship for free, paying just port charges.

Costa Cruises has also just launched its loyalty club - Costa Club - in the Asia Pacific region. Passengers onboard are automatically eligible to become members at no cost. Eight hundred points will be offered to passengers joining the above cruises, while each additional onboard consumption of US$60 will be rewarded with 40 points.
